> > >   But Crape Myrtle isn't Myrtle, despite the name. Crape, or Crepe,
> Myrtle
> > > is "Lagerstroemia indica", a member of the Lagerstroemia family.
> Myrtlewood
> > > is "Myrtus communis" which is an entirely different plant/tree. And the
> Myrtlewood
> > > from Oregon is an entirely different tree also, it is Umbellularia
> californica.
> > > Called Oregon Myrtlewood in Oregon, it is called the California Bay
> Laurel in
> > > California. They both are member of the Laurel tree family.
